The first thing to
consider when mixing patterns is to find a common color. With a neon dress as a
base, finding patterns with similar hues is the perfect way to create a
cohesive and balanced look. For instance, a neon pink dress can be paired with
a floral blouse that has a mixture of pink and green flowers. The green tones
of the blouse will help to balance the bright pink of the dress, while the
added floral pattern will give a playful and flirty look.
Another way to mix
patterns with a neon dress is by using the same pattern in different sizes.
Florals and polka-dots are perfect for this technique. For example, you could
pair a neon dress with a small polka-dot blouse and a larger polka-dot purse.
The difference in the pattern size creates depth and interest without being too
overwhelming.
Stripes, checks,
and plaid patterns can also work well when mixing patterns with a neon dress.
When considering this technique, it's important to keep in mind the varying
sizes of these patterns. Large stripes can be paired with a small plaid or
check in complementary hues to create a cohesive look.
Although having
too many patterns in one outfit can be overwhelming, adding a statement
accessory like a scarf, hat, or belt can be the perfect way to introduce a
pattern without being too over-the-top. For example, a neon dress can be paired
with a leopard print belt or a patterned scarf tied around the neck. This also
adds a touch of sophistication to the overall look.
When pairing
patterns with a neon dress, it's important to keep the accessories to a
minimum. A neon dress is already a statement in itself and can overwhelm if
paired with too many accessories. A simple pair of earrings or a delicate
bracelet can be the perfect complement.

Lastly, there are
a few general guidelines to keep in mind when mixing patterns. Try to keep a
balance between large and small patterns, and avoid mixing too many colors.
Stick to a color scheme that complements the neon dress without being too overwhelming.
Also, make sure that the patterns you choose have a similar level of formality.
For example, a casual striped top may not pair well with a formal floral skirt,
but a playful polka-dot blouse could be the perfect match.
